Bachelor of Architectural Design
Capitalise on the change and growth taking place in the Greater Western Sydney region by undertaking Australias newest architecture degree program. This degree directly relates architectural design problems to urban transformation of contemporary cities, preparing architects for global employment by giving them the technological and intellectual skills to create sustainable, resilient, and well-designed environments.
